Biofund in Copenhagen

Finland-based venture capital firm, Bio Fund Management Ltd will be opening a branch office in Copenhagen, Denmark this year. The company currently has offices in Helsinki and Turku. In line with plans for international expansion, the company also has plans to recruit an additional five members to its team. At present, BioFund manages two funds with total capital of A100 million. The company is in the process of setting up a new fund, which will significantly increase the pool of capital available for investment.

Biofund’s board chairman, Dr Kalevi Kurkijrvi stated: “BioFund operates mainly in Europe, but our expertise in management of the Nordic investment market is our special strength. By opening a branch office in Copenhagen, we want to deepen our presence and impact in this market area, in which our investments are growing rapidly. The Copenhagen-Malm axis forms the “Medicon Valley” area, which has developed into one of the most important know-how centres in the life sciences.”
